Output e97b59f1ffec4e15bb4e4619c19118e87f7e4c1fe3db97dee127c1d3621a3d80:2

value
17456860
script pubkey
OP_0 OP_PUSHBYTES_20 85d6703334624974162e445c9b09af88eba47170
address
bc1qsht8qve5vfyhg93wg3wfkzd03r46gutsedgz86
transaction
e97b59f1ffec4e15bb4e4619c19118e87f7e4c1fe3db97dee127c1d3621a3d80
spent
true